## TrailScope runbook — restoring viewer access

If the audit-log viewer shows a blank pane after deploy, the ingest service has lost its credential. Stop the viewer, open the service env file on the Maretta host, and confirm the ingest endpoint is correct. Then re-add the ingest credential on the line below.

secret setting of tadup-yajef: VAULT_KEY5=38cc8

Quick one for support: if a customer's account recovery keeps failing with 429s, that's the Gatewren internal gateway rate limiter, not their password. Each recovery endpoint allows five attempts per rolling hour per account. Don't just bump the limit — file a ticket so we can see the pattern. To issue a manual override token from the admin console, unlock it with the passphrase below.

strongbox words: ulamir-ulaix

// Fixture: consent banner rollout for the Ashvale Commerce frontend.
// Simulates three regional policy variants (strict, standard, minimal)
// and verifies the banner renders before any tracking script loads.
// If this fixture fails on-call, check the Penhallow config service
// first — stale variant caches are the usual culprit. Dismissal events
// must persist across sessions. The consent audit endpoint requires
// the bearer credential that appears on the next line.

login token, yajeg-fawif: eyJhbGciOiJIUzI1NiIsInR5cCI6IkpXVCJ9.eyJzdWIiOiIEdPQYnZXaZIn0.HSRTnYZBx0Qc

# Strips EXIF before upload so we don't leak customer locations —
# support folks, this is why GPS data vanishes from attachments.
# If someone complains their photo metadata is gone, that's intended
# behavior, not a bug. When escalating anyway, quote the build token below.

session token of kahog-bahif = htk9_f63daec35

# Flaglight Rollouts — Approvals

Quick version for on-call: any rollout touching more than 5% of traffic needs an approval in Flaglight before the ramp continues. Kill switches don't need approval — just flip them and note it in the incident channel. Scheduled ramps pause automatically if error budget burns hot. If you're stuck at 2 a.m. with a pending approval, there's one person authorized to override, and that's the approver below.

account owner for tagep-bafof: Norael Gilax Juleth